How to calculate steel weight in construction? To calculate the weight of a steel plate, you need to answer some questions as follows.
First, what type of steel are you working with? One of the most important variables in any calculation of the weight of a steel plate is density. When calculating the weight of a steel plate, you typically group steel plates into four categories based on their density: carbon steel plate and stainless steel, 300 series and 400 series.
Second, you will need to know the dimensions of the steel plate, which include the length (L), width (W), and thickness (T). If you multiply the length, width, and thickness of the plate, you will get the result of the volume.

What is the density of steel?
Steel density is a familiar term in the construction industry. When you understand the density of steel, you can calculate the most accurate structural mass. This helps avoid errors in construction.
Steel density is the mass per unit volume of that material. The standard density of steel is 7850 kg/m³ or 7.85 tons/m³. So, the correct understanding is that 1 m³ of steel has a mass of 7.5 tons.

1. Formula for calculating threaded steel
Diameter(mm) * Diameter(mm) * 0.00617 * Length(m)
For easy understanding, for example: If the diameter is 20mm and the length is 12m, you will have the following calculation formula:
20*20*0,00617*12 = 29,616kg
2. Steel pipe calculation formula

(outer diameter – pipe wall thickness) * pipe wall thickness (mm) * 0.02466 * Length (m)
For example: If the outside diameter is 20mm, the wall thickness is 5mm and the length is 5m, you will have the following calculation formula:
(20-5) * 5 * 0,02466 * 5 = 9.2475kg

TCVN standard table customers can refer to
| TCVN Standard | Diameter(mm) | Cross section (mm2) | Weight(Kg/m) | Tolerance(%) |
| 1651-2008 | Ø 6 | 28.3 | 0.222 | ±8 |
| Ø 8 | 50.27 | 0.395 | ±8 | |
| Ø10 | 78.5 | 0.617 | ±6 | |
| Ø12 | 113 | 0.888 | ±6 | |
| Ø14 | 154 | 1.21 | ±5 |

Frequently Asked Questions
How do I calculate the weight of the pipe?
To calculate the weight of a pipe, assume a 10 ft (or 120 in) long, 2-inch diameter mild steel pipe with a wall thickness of 1/8 inch:
1. First, we find the mass of the pipe material using this equation:
volume = π × [(diameter/2)² - (diameter/2 - thickness)²] × length = π × [(2 inches/2)² - (2 inches/2 - 1/8 inch)²] × 120 inches = 88.36 in³
2. Multiply the volume of the pipe material by the density of the material. In this case, the density of mild steel is 0.2847 lb/in³. We would then get:
weight = volume × density = 88.36 in³ × 0.28468 lb/in³ ≈ 25.154 lb
What is the formula for calculating the weight of steel pipe?
The formula for the weight of steel pipe is:
weight = π × [(diameter/2)² - (diameter/2 - thickness)²] × length × steel density
where the density of steel can be 7.88 g/cm³ for mild steel, 7.84 g/cm³ for carbon steel and 8.03 g/cm³ for stainless steel.
How do you calculate pipe weight in kg?
To calculate the weight of the pipe in kilograms, make sure to use kilograms per cubic meter for the density of your pipe material and multiply that number by the volume of the pipe material in cubic meters. So, use this formula:
weight = π × [(diameter/2)² - (diameter/2 - thickness)²] × length × pipe material density
Ensure your diameter (outside diameter), thickness (pipe wall thickness), and length are in meters.
